Description

The ON Semiconductor NCP3063BSTEXGEVB-BSTEXGEVB is a DC to DC single output power supply for LED lighting, power management IC. It is designed to provide a high efficiency, low cost solution for driving LED lighting applications. The device features a wide input voltage range of 4.5V to 40V, and a wide output voltage range of 0.8V to 36V. It also features a high efficiency of up to 95%, and a low quiescent current of only 10µA. The device is protected against over-voltage, over-current, and short-circuit conditions, and is RoHS compliant. It is available in a small, thermally enhanced, 8-pin SOIC package.
